This American IPA starts with a big citrus and floral aroma. The malt build brings the generous portions of citra and centennial hops together to make a smooth and flavor filled ale. It finishes with fairly strong notes of grapefruit.

Well, they dared me to try it. I took the bait. Sadly, it didn't live up to expectations. Here goes:

A: Kind of interesting look for the style. The beer is a hazy orange-brown - too brown for the style, if you ask me. Carbonation and head are also lackluster. A little disappointed.

S: Lots of pine and caramel malt. Not feeling the Citra. Smells a little too sweet - almost a brown-sugary smell.

T: Not very good. I love Citra, but this tastes nothing like a Citra beer. Pine and grapefruit, but then gives way to an overly-malty backbone (too much caramel, brown sugar, etc.).

F: Just alright. Not enough carbonation.

O: Too sweet. Not what I was expecting.

A new arrival at my local store where the clerk said it was selling briskly. A four pack of 16 ounce cans for under ten bucks? Yes please, I'll try. No date on can or abv. on the label.

Look- A murky flat dark orange color with little foam or carbonation.

Smell- Some pine, orange zest, and caramel malt.

Taste- Some mild grapefruit and a hint of lime. There is a pronounced caramel malt flavor in the finish.

Feel- Very thin and flat with little carbonation.

Overall- Not a drain pour, but mediocre at best. I'm a novice home brewer and this tastes like one of my average brews. I expect more from a Citra IPA that as the label describes, dares me to find better. It's real easy to do that after drinking this beer.
